2014-06-13 31 views
11

Quando si utilizza Flowplayer con il plug-in di controllo dell'ampiezza di banda, è necessario specificare i bitrate per la diversa qualità video.Quale bitrate viene utilizzato per ciascuna qualità video di youtube (360p - 1080p), per quanto riguarda il flowplayer?

Ecco come si presenta:

// the bitrates, video width and file names for this clip 
     bitrates: [ 
     { url: "bbb-800.mp4", width: 480, bitrate: 800 }, 
     { url: "bbb-1200.mp4", width: 720, bitrate: 1200 }, 
     { url: "bbb-1600.mp4", width: 1080, bitrate: 1600 } 
     ], 

Quale bitrate fa una determinata qualità rappresentano su youtube?

Ad esempio, quale bitrate viene riprodotto su un video di YouTube con qualità 360p?

risposta

15

Guardando a questo link ufficiale di Google: Youtube Live encoder settings, bitrates and resolutions hanno questa tabella:

    240p  360p  480p  720p  1080p 
Resolution  426 x 240 640 x 360 854x480  1280x720 1920x1080 
Video Bitrates     
Maximum   700 Kbps 1000 Kbps 2000 Kbps 4000 Kbps 6000 Kbps 
Recommended  400 Kbps 750 Kbps 1000 Kbps 2500 Kbps 4500 Kbps 
Minimum   300 Kbps 400 Kbps 500 Kbps 1500 Kbps 3000 Kbps 

Sembrerebbe come se questo è il caso, anche se i numeri dont sincronizzare fino al tavolo di Google qui sopra:

// the bitrates, video width and file names for this clip 
     bitrates: [ 
     { url: "bbb-800.mp4", width: 480, bitrate: 800 }, //360p video 
     { url: "bbb-1200.mp4", width: 720, bitrate: 1200 }, //480p video 
     { url: "bbb-1600.mp4", width: 1080, bitrate: 1600 } //720p video 
     ], 
+1

'anche se i numeri non si sincronizzano con la tabella di google' ... quale sarà il bitrate per 1024p. C'è anche un modo in cui posso dire a flowplayer di giocare 360p di default – user2650277

+0

Difficile dirlo esattamente, vorrei solo usare le cifre del bitrate per 1080p sopra, per 1024p. Non penso che potrebbe danneggiare le cose per specificare un bitrate minimo più alto minimo per 1024p. È meglio rendere il minimo troppo alto che troppo basso, capisci cosa intendo? E per come impostare un valore predefinito/regolare la qualità del riproduttore di flusso, aprire una nuova domanda per questo, sembra che altre persone abbiano chiesto cose simili, ma nessuna risposta concreta, quindi dovrebbe avere una sua domanda. –

+3

Ovviamente quei numeri non corrispondono. YouTube vuole che tu invii qualcosa di più alta qualità (cioè un bitrate più alto) in modo da non perdere troppo quando lo si ricodifica. Le tabelle che forniscono sono per ciò che si invia a * loro *. L'altra tabella è per ciò che YT invia a * tu *. – slhck